OPERATSION SISTEMAFUNKSIYALARI. Operatsion sistema (OS) tushunchasi qisqacha izohlanadigan bo'lsa, bu boshqaruv das- turidir. OS bu kompyuteming fizik va dasturiy resurslarini taqsimlash va ulami boshqarish uchun ishlatiladigan dastur.
Kompyuter resurslari ikki xil: fizik va dasturiy resurslarga bo‘linadi.
Fizik resurslarga:
— xotira;
— vinchester;
— monitor;
— tashqi qurilmalar;
— va shu kabilar kiradi. Dasturiy resurslar bu:
— kiritish va chiqarishni boshqaruvchi dasturlar;
— kompyuter ishlashini ta’minlaydigan boshqaruvchi dasturlar;
— berilganlarni tahlii qiluvchi dasturlar;
— drayverlar;
— virtual ichki va tashqi xotirani tashkil qiluvchi va boshqaruvchi dasturlar va shu kabilardir.
Dasturlash sistemasi dasturlash tillari va ularga mos til protsessorlari majmuasidan iborat bo‘lib, dasturlarga ishlov berish va sozlashni ta’minlovchi dasturlar to‘plamidan iborat. Dasturlash sistemasini tashkil qiluvchilar (dasturlar) amaliy dasturlar to'plami singari, OS boshqaruvi ostida ishlaydi. Kompyuter resurslari OS boshqaruvi ostida bo'ladi. OS ga ehtiyoj resurslar taqsimoti va ulami boshqarish masalasi zaruriya- tidan kelib chiqadi. Resurslami boshqarishdan maqsad foydalanuvchiga kompyuterdan samarali foydalanish imkoniyatini yaratish bilan birga, uni resurslami boshqarish tashvishidan ozod qilish.
OS quyidagi xususiyatlarga ega bo'lishi talab qilinadi: 1. Ishonchlilik. OS o'zi ishlayotgan qurilmalar bilan birga ishonchli bo'lishi kerak. OS foydalanuvchi aybi bilan vujudga kelgan xatoni
aniqlash, uni tahlii qilish va tiklash holatida bo'lishi kerak. OS foydalanuvchini o'zi tomonidan qilingan xatodan himoyalashi, hech bo'lmaganda dasturiy muhitga keltiriladigan zarami minimumga olib kelishi kerak.
2. Himoya. OS bajarilayotgan masalalami o'zaro bir-biriga ta’si- ridan himoyalashi kerak.